Natural Beaujolais, a revival of the terroir
Long confined to the popular image of Beaujolais Nouveau, the vineyard is evolving. Today, some producers are calling for a return to their roots, with gentle winemaking methods, without chemical additives or artificial products. Natural wine , more lively, fully expresses its terroir and the work of the winemaker.
Beaujolais, with its soils rich in limestone, marl, clay and granite , and its emblematic grape variety, Gamay , lends itself wonderfully to this. Fruity, mineral, light… these wines offer incredible drinkability, perfect for simple and convivial meals.
Benoît Camus: from orchard to vintages
Benoît Camus is the story of a man of the land. After crisscrossing vineyards and orchards as a seasonal worker, he decided to take the plunge and cultivate his own plots. His beginnings were modest: he sold his grapes in bulk or through trade, without much faith in the strength of his own vintages.
But the work pays off. Little by little, he gains confidence, refines his method, and finally dares to put his name on his bottles. A sincere, artisanal approach that can be found in each of his vintages.
Château Roulant: fruit and sincerity in a bottle
The Château Roulant cuvée is a 100% Gamay red Vin de France , produced from a soil combining marl, limestone, clay and granite. It develops a fruity and mineral profile.
With its 12.5% alcohol , it is a ready-to-drink wine, which seduces with its freshness and balance. It will go wonderfully with your white meats and summer grills .
